Minergy appoints Jean-Pierre van Staden as new CFO

Botswana-based coal miner and trader Minergy has appointed Jean-Pierre van Staden as its new CFO, effective 2 January, 2020.He will succeed Morné du Plessis, who was recently appointed CEO. Van Staden is a chartered accountant who has been an audit partner at PricewaterhouseCoopers in South...
